Stereophonics: 'Innocent'
Released on Monday, Nov 9 2009
Published Saturday, Oct 31 2009, 10:45 GMT | By Alex Fletcher | 1 comment

'Innocent' doesn't quite live up to former glories like 'Dakota' and 'Bartender And The Thief', but it should provide them with yet another hit. Built around a chugging guitar riff and some "bah-bah-bada-bah-bah" harmonies, it waddles along pleasantly enough for a little under four minutes. There are hints of Jones's darker side in the lyrics ("One of us never made it home that night, drunken high got the better of her mind"), but this never really breaks out of 'Phonics autopilot, which will sadly only provide more ammunition for those tireless doubters.
